DISASTROUS CLOUDBURST

HEW SOUTH WALES TOWN SUFFERS Press Association —By Telegraph—Copyright. SYDNEY. March 25. (Beceivod March 25, at 10. JO a.m.) A Narrandom message states that a cloudburst occurred in that district. Storm waters from tho watershed east of the town quickly formed into a raging torrent several chains v.ide in plaeess Dozens of bouses wore flooded to a depth of Oft, and fences and outbuildings carried away. All tho public services were disrupted. The storm was tho worst m the history of the town.
